20080301259METHOD AND SYSTEM FOR ACCESSING A BUSINESS OBJECT BY USING A SERVICE PROVIDER CLASS - Disclosed is a method and system for receiving a request at an object, retrieving a node identification (ID) of a node of the object from the request and fetching an instance of a service provider class of the node from a service provider class factory based on the node ID, and processing the request at the object by accessing a method in the service provider class of the node.12-04-2008
20090138621SYSTEM AND METHOD FOR DELEGATING A DEPENDENT BUSINESS OBJECT - Disclosed is a system and a method for delegating the object requests to a service provider class. For each request received at an object, the node identity of a node of the object is retrieved from the request. Based on this retrieved node identity, an instance of an object from the service provider class factory is fetched. If the retrieved node identity is regarding a dependent object then the request is delegated to a dependent business object service provider class. An instance of a service provider class of a node is fetched from a service provider class factory based on the node identity. The request is processed at the dependent business object by accessing a method in the service provider class of the object.05-28-2009

20120067951Management and Weapon Operation System for Support to Military Management Processes - A management and weapon operation system for support to military management processes, which has interfaces to at least one sensor and at least one effector. The system can be controlled via a graphic control interface 2 that can be displayed on at least one display device for mutual communication between a user and the system. For simple configuration of the system and for reuse of individual applications, the graphic control interface 2 is broken down into individual fragments 8. These are integrated in a desktop manager 4, which carries out the process control for the management and weapon operation system. The fragments 8 have a standard desktop interface 10 for integration. The fragments 8 furthermore have a user interface 12 for communication via an intermediate application 22 with the sensors and/or effectors. The invention also relates to a method for configuration of a management and weapon operation system.03-22-2012
